Spectral Awareness and Interference Rejection

This project seeks to apply AI to enhance the USAF’s ability to detect, identify, and geolocate unknown radiofrequency (RF) signals, while providing tools for adaptive interference mitigation and smart spectrum analysis. These capabilities enhance Air Force Intelligence Surveillance and Reconnaissance (ISR) missions, communications, signals intelligence (SIGINT), and electronic warfare. Results will increase bandwidth utilization efficiency and spectrum sharing, improve Air Force communications performance in high interference environments, produce higher-quality RF signals intelligence, and improve system robustness to adversarial attacks and interference.
